ROKMASTER'S RECENT METALLURGICAL TESTS ACHIEVE 99.3% OXIDATION AND 96% GOLD RECOVERY AT REVEL RIDGE

Rokmaster Resources Corp. has relayed the positive results of the current test work program undertaken on the gold-dominant mineralization from the Revel Ridge project, located in southeastern British Columbia.

Rokmaster's recent test program is part of the continuing assessment of metal recovery technologies to refine and optimize the metallurgical responses of the Revel Ridge Main zone (RRMZ) mineralization.

Previous bulk samples were shipped to Base Metallurgical Labs in Kamloops, B.C., and composited using the same procedures and recipe as formerly used to remake the JL1 composite test sample.

The 2021 JL1 composite was used to successfully test the new gravity-flotation flow sheet without using any preconcentration. Gravity concentrate and sulphide concentrate were then combined to create the pressure oxidation (POX) feed, on which the latest results are below.

Recent POX tests on the upgraded grav-float concentrate are now achieving 96.0 to 99.3 per cent oxidation. The POX parameters to achieve these high levels of oxidation, although continuing to be optimized, are as follows.

Preacidification

Temperature:  30 C to 60 C

Target pH:  1.0 to 2.2

Retention time:  15 minutes to one hour

POX

Feed pulp density:  10 to 15 per cent solids (w/w)

Temperature:  220 C

O2 overpressure:  100 pounds per square inch gauge (6.89 bar)

Retention time:  60 to 120 minutes

Hot curing

Temperature:  90 to 100 C

Retention time:  four hours

The POX tests indicate that oxygen transfer is a key consideration for this mineralization, so pulp density and residence time optimizations are continuing. Mineralogy is also being undertaken to more fully understand the changes through the process.

Leaching of these oxidized concentrates is achieving gold recoveries over 96.0 per cent. Test work is now focusing on optimizing the leach parameters, increasing overall recoveries and other flowsheet alternatives such as the Albion Process.

About Rokmaster Resources Corp.

Rokmaster controls a portfolio of three significant exploration and development projects all of which are located in Southern British Columbia in regions of excellent infrastructure. The projects include:

  • Revel Ridge. Rokmaster is currently conducting an underground drill program at the Revel Ridge project located in southeastern British Columbia 35 kilometres north of the city of Revelstoke. Revel Ridge is host to a high-grade gold and polymetallic orogenic sulphide deposit which has been the subject of a preliminary economic assessment technical report dated Dec. 8, 2020.
